How to Install and Uninstall libghc-threads-prof Package on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

Last updated: May 21,2024

1. Install "libghc-threads-prof" package

In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to install libghc-threads-prof on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install libghc-threads-prof

2. Uninstall "libghc-threads-prof" package

Here is a brief guide to show you how to uninstall libghc-threads-prof on Debian 11 (Bullseye):

$ sudo apt remove libghc-threads-prof $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
